Dismantling Oversight and Public Safeguards

One of Trump's primary strategies is to weaken the oversight mechanisms that prevent government corruption. During his first term, he frequently clashed with federal watchdog agencies and inspectors general—officials tasked with investigating misconduct within government departments. If re-elected, Trump plans to fire key officials who oppose his agenda and replace them with loyalists.

This move could have far-reaching consequences, as independent oversight is crucial for ensuring government accountability. Without these checks and balances, the risk of corruption and abuse of power increases significantly.

Mass Firings and Political Loyalty

Trump has openly stated his desire to purge thousands of government employees and replace them with individuals who align with his political ideology. This plan, known as "Schedule F," would reclassify many civil service positions, making it easier to fire employees and hire political appointees.

While Trump argues that this will remove bureaucratic inefficiencies, critics warn that it could lead to a government staffed by political loyalists rather than experienced professionals. Such a shift could undermine the neutrality of government institutions and pave the way for policy decisions based on personal allegiance rather than national interest.
